SAN ANTONIO – Severe weather upended some Fiesta celebrations this week, together with the Texas Cavaliers River Parade on Monday.
Fiesta mentioned the next modifications had been additionally made in Tuesday’s programming:
Fiesta de los Reyes at Market Square will open at midday.
Eva’s Heroes introduced it’s suspending its widespread “Ain’t Gonna Resta ’Til After Fiesta” dance. The occasion has been rescheduled for 6-8:30 p.m. on Monday, May 4, on the Espee Pavilion.
Disability SA confirmed it has canceled its Celebration Day occasion on the Fiesta Carnival. Organizers didn’t point out plans for rescheduling however expressed appreciation for the neighborhood’s continued assist.
Army Day on the Alamo introduced the cancelation of its navy celebration due to weather on Facebook.
On Monday, the City of San Antonio decided to cancel the River Parade and Fiesta De Los Reyes due to a flash flood warning.
“The City appreciates the cooperation of the Fiesta Commission, Consejos and Texas Cavaliers and understands the disappointment of our residents, but safety is a prime concern to avoid loss of life,” a information launch acknowledged.
According to Your KSAT Weather Authority, Monday’s rainfall resulted in five-day totals topping 5 inches in San Antonio.
Spotty mild showers will proceed Monday morning; nonetheless, any heavy rain will push east of the world. A flood risk stays for these from Gonzales to Hallettsville. Rain probabilities will lower by the afternoon.
